Output e8da49328302c93297616b7b59c3df71fe6d7c76eb6395da1ae714e9163319b2:12

value
1300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6b7875726fd82ce5c2d51e4408bc91c75aa9aaf OP_EQUAL
address
3JM8mFcHZEvq625iqLcMuuBtUYiPdH1BBY
transaction
e8da49328302c93297616b7b59c3df71fe6d7c76eb6395da1ae714e9163319b2
spent
true